summaryrefslogtreecommitdiff
path: root/repoze
diff options
context:
space:
mode:
authorChris McDonough <chrism@agendaless.com>2009-05-06 01:46:29 +0000
committerChris McDonough <chrism@agendaless.com>2009-05-06 01:46:29 +0000
commit45af17c96dc8bb1f70f6ea4d3c8650f8712ba27a (patch)
tree2e437f7b754518e3fd1855582db677740fe49f13 /repoze
parent21c854d2d4ddbc8cdb3b98088c5321b7a4e2645d (diff)
downloadpyramid-45af17c96dc8bb1f70f6ea4d3c8650f8712ba27a.tar.gz
pyramid-45af17c96dc8bb1f70f6ea4d3c8650f8712ba27a.tar.bz2
pyramid-45af17c96dc8bb1f70f6ea4d3c8650f8712ba27a.zip
It turns out that importing this at module scope harms nothing on GAE.
Diffstat (limited to 'repoze')
-rw-r--r--repoze/bfg/chameleon_zpt.py5
1 files changed, 1 insertions, 4 deletions
diff --git a/repoze/bfg/chameleon_zpt.py b/repoze/bfg/chameleon_zpt.py
index 4aca9826e..624e92e07 100644
--- a/repoze/bfg/chameleon_zpt.py
+++ b/repoze/bfg/chameleon_zpt.py
@@ -12,16 +12,13 @@ from repoze.bfg.interfaces import ITemplateRendererFactory
from repoze.bfg.interfaces import ISettings
from repoze.bfg.templating import renderer_from_cache
+from chameleon.zpt.template import PageTemplateFile
class ZPTTemplateRenderer(object):
classProvides(ITemplateRendererFactory)
implements(ITemplateRenderer)
def __init__(self, path, auto_reload=False):
- # import this here so BFG doesn't break at startup times on
- # platforms that can't deal with even importing Chameleon
- # (GAE)
- from chameleon.zpt.template import PageTemplateFile
self.template = PageTemplateFile(path, auto_reload=auto_reload)
def implementation(self):